I whipped up this invitation for my sons' Eagle Scout Court of Honor last evening using My Digital Studio (MDS). In the big catalog this year is a DSP collection called "Well Worn" which is fantastic for masculine projects. This paper is especially wonderful for Boy Scout projects because a couple of the patterns feature the fleur-de-lis which is a symbol for Boy Scouts. Earlier this year Stampin' Up! released the paper as a digital download that you can use in MDS (or other editing software). You can also order this paper in a CD called "His & Hers Collection" that is on the retired accessories list. The CD contains a lot of products and it is discounted considerably on the retirement list!
I love using My Digital Studio to create unique projects that are outside of the typical realm for digital scrapbooking. We could have certainly used the "standard" Eagle Scout invitation that you can purchase from the Scout store, but I wanted ours to be unique. MDS was an absolute perfect fit for the job! I started with a 5 x 7" postcard, incorporated a picture, some very well suited digital DSP, some text and stamps, and voilà, we have a special invitation for Josh's special day.
